What Is a Software Production World Game?

A software production world game is a computer game that gives players an immersive learning knowledge that allows these to develop, switch and utilize a program. Most commonly it is designed for college students who want to become a professional computer system software developer. Players take on the role of staff members within a virtual community and build up application within a set period of time. They work in groups and they are assigned exclusive functions based on a skills.

An application development environment video game can assist users study the coding important to build up courses and applications, as well as other necessary skills like logical move and random access memory administration. Numerous games are applied as a tool to teach students how to plan while having fun. These games are popular among learners and teachers, as they can be applied in a number of classrooms. Ozaria is a good example of an introductory coding gaming, while Shenzhen I/O by simply Zachtronics can help coders next visualize the interface among hardware and software.
